      <description>&lt;P&gt;&lt;A rel="user" href="https://community.cloudera.com/users/17878/michael3.html" nodeid="17878"&gt;@Michael Londeen&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Are you using ActiveDirectory or LDAP in your setup?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Can you please try setting the "ignore_groupsusers_create" parameter value to "true" and then ry restarting the services again?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;Example:
&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;PRE&gt;# /var/lib/ambari-server/resources/scripts/configs.sh set  &amp;lt;AMBARI_FQDN&amp;gt; &amp;lt;CLUSTER_NAME&amp;gt; cluster-env  "ignore_groupsusers_create"  "true" &lt;/PRE&gt;&lt;P&gt;
It will made it skip users and groups creating part. Basically enabling this flag, user have to create users/groups on his own,  So Ambari will not attempt  to create the hadoop group for you and expected the group exists.  &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
